Brazil's Sugar Supply Network: Agreement Parties & Shippers – Principal Entities

The Brazilian sugar provision network involves several significant entities. On the deal side, large farming businesses such as Tereos and Raízen operate as key signatories, obtaining raw material supplies from numerous local growers. Simultaneously, international shippers like Cargill and Wilmar handle the shipping of sugar to customers globally, fulfilling a vital role in the total economic situation. These relationships are intricate and often shaped by cyclical factors, market fluctuations, and official rules.

Ensuring Sugar Resources : Brazil's Part in Worldwide Commodity Trading

Brazil is a essential player in the global sugar industry, affecting international trade flows. Brazil's significant output constitutes for a considerable percentage of global sucrose deliveries, making Brazil the key influence on costs and supply. Growers in this country farm large fields dedicated to sugar cane, frequently utilizing advanced agricultural practices. Thus, Brazil's actions regarding cultivation, delivery guidelines, and weather immediately impact sweetener supplies across the world.
